Summary

Frommer's puts the best of one of America's hottest destinations in travelers' pockets. Readers get candid reviews on the best hotels and restaurants in every price range, plus all the best experiences of Phoenix, Scottsdale, and the Valley of the Sun, including gallery hopping on the Scottsdale Art Walk, driving the Apache Trail, and hiking Camelback Mountain.

Author Biography

<b>Karl Samson</b> and <b>Jane Aukshunas,</b> husband-and-wife travel-writing team, find that the sunny winter skies of the Arizona desert are the perfect antidote to the dreary winters of their Pacific Northwest home. Each winter, they flee the rain to explore Arizona&#8217;s deserts, mountains, cities, and small towns. It is the state&#8217;s unique regional style, Native American cultures, abundance of contemporary art, and, of course, boundless landscapes that keep the duo fascinated by Arizona. Summers find the team researching their other books, including <i>Frommer&#8217;s Washington, Frommer&#8217;s Oregon,</i> and <i>Frommer&#8217;s Seattle &amp; Portland.</i>
